Форум русскоязычного сообщества Ubuntu


Хотите сделать посильный вклад в развитие Ubuntu и русскоязычного сообщества?
Помогите нам с документацией!

Автор Тема: Samba: не запрашивать пароль и кириллица в именах файлов/папок  (Прочитано 900 раз)

0 Пользователей и 1 Гость просматривают эту тему.

Оффлайн snorlax212

  • Автор темы
  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
Добрый день. Имеется Dlink dir-320 перепрошитый на Tomato 1.28 и используемый как NAS/файлопомойка. Подключен hdd с двумя разделами: FAT и ext2.
ОС на клиент-пк: Xubuntu 20.04.4.
1. Каждый раз при перезаходе в систему доступ к шарам сначала требует авторизации независимо от шары
(Нажмите, чтобы показать/скрыть)
. Выбираешь anonymous и все ок, логин/пароль разные пробовал - не подходят (для опции "remember forever") и не очень понятно почему спрашивает если в роутере поставил опцию "Yes, no Authentication"
(Нажмите, чтобы показать/скрыть)
. Как запомнить выбор "Anonymous" или вообще убрать авторизацию?
2. Разделы "NAS" монтируются в /run/user/1000/gvfs/. При попытке создать папку/файл содержащие кириллицу (напр. в разделе FAT /run/user/1000/gvfs/smb-share:server=dir320,share=fat_nas/) из thunar или еще как (touch, cat > итд) выдается ошибка о недопустимом имени файла
(Нажмите, чтобы показать/скрыть)
. На клиенте винде создает с кириллицей, но в убунте тогда иероглифы в имени/содежимом файлов. Это как я понимаю с кодировками траблы. Но интересует хотя бы чтоб с лини нормально работало.
Содержимое /etc/samba/smb.conf (добавлял только client min protocol = NT1 иначе не пускало вообще):
(Нажмите, чтобы показать/скрыть)
На роутере:
(Нажмите, чтобы показать/скрыть)

Оффлайн jurganov

  • Старожил
  • *
  • Сообщений: 1422
    • Просмотр профиля
не пользоваться на винде кириллицей?

Оффлайн ALiEN

  • Администратор
  • Старожил
  • *
  • Сообщений: 6751
  • 20% Cooler
    • Просмотр профиля
Dlink dir-320 перепрошитый на Tomato 1.28
Попробовать другую прошивку. У меня тоже был dir-320, только перепрошитый в zyxel keenetic. Проблем с smb что-то не припомню.
Если найду, попробую потестить.
🖥 AsRock B550M Pro4 :: AMD Ryzen 5 3600 :: 16 GB DDR4 :: AMD Radeon RX 6600 :: XFCE
💻 ACER 5750G :: Intel Core i5-2450M :: 6 GB DDR3 :: GeForce GT 630M :: XFCE

Оффлайн snorlax212

  • Автор темы
  • Новичок
  • *
  • Сообщений: 4
    • Просмотр профиля
не пользоваться на винде кириллицей?
вопрос про Ubuntu-клиент
Dlink dir-320 перепрошитый на Tomato 1.28
Попробовать другую прошивку. У меня тоже был dir-320, только перепрошитый в zyxel keenetic. Проблем с smb что-то не припомню.
Если найду, попробую потестить.
забыл уточнить ревизию - dir-320 a1, под него не встречал zyxel прошивку. прошивал >20 разными и только текущая имеет поддержку ntfs.

отвечаю на свой же вопрос (мб поможет кому):
монтировать надо не thunar'ом который использует gvfs, а mount. изначально так и пробовал но висело после команды mount -t ... (ни ошибок, ничего)
проблема была что роутер древний, надо указать smb1 (параметр vers=1.0). тут же и указываем что юзер - гость (guest). прим:
sudo mount -t cifs //ip/share /mnt/share_folder --verbose -o rw,guest,vers=1.0,file_mode=0777,dir_mode=0777,noperm
или в /etc/fstab:
//ip/share /mnt/share_folder cifs _netdev,nofail,guest,uid=userid,gid=groupid,vers=1.0,iocharset=utf8,file_mode=0777,dir_mode=0777,noperm 0 0
совместная кодировка кириллицы с виндой - отдельная песня. не разбирался (нет нужды)
« Последнее редактирование: 13 Марта 2022, 07:54:45 от snorlax212 »

 

Страница сгенерирована за 0.099 секунд. Запросов: 24.